'Doing a service and have encountered severe probs with oil filter replacement.
Oil leak from filter housing when engine runs.
Having looked at the diagrams on Charles Ware's site, I discover that mine has a top compression plate that the other 2 on CW's site doesn't have. I need to:
A Identify EXACTLY what type of oil filter I have.
B Ascertain whether the parts I have are the correct ones.

There's a possibility that the oil filter head that attaches to the engine could be a culprit, anyone know ehere I can source this part?

Hi John the most common source of a leak after a filter change is the seal above the filter not seating in the groove, the only way I have found of getting it to stay in place is to smear it with some oil then make sure it goes fully home into the groove and then swiftly put the filter assembly back.
On the website you mention the offending part is referred to as the Seal Sump To Head, for your type of filter its number 4 for the other types its number 19.
